Before starting make sure to run npm install
- Go to https://docs.github.com/en/graphql/overview/explorer and generate GraphQL query for which data has to be extracted (There is advanced version of github GraphQL already present inside GraphQlQuery.js)
- Generate as many Github token you can, these token are necessary for extracting data through GitHib GraphQL APIs (https://docs.github.com/en/github/authenticating-to-github/keeping-your-account-and-data-secure/creating-a-personal-access-token)
- Paste Github token inside extractionApi function in https://github.com/ArpitSharma2800/githubAPIs/blob/master/apiV3/service/service.js
- Inside extraction function in https://github.com/ArpitSharma2800/githubAPIs/blob/master/apiV3/appV3.js replace keyword, number of stars, extraction start and end date, (This function will take time to extract data and it will save extracted file inside https://github.com/ArpitSharma2800/githubAPIs/tree/master/apiV3/SavedFiles)
- Open extracted file, CTRL + H and replace "][" with "," this is because extraction concat/append to the existing file.
